This Story is self explanatory: A business man visited a monk and said " All the monks are fakes and the science of mantra has no truth".The monk gave him one PRECIOUS STONE (diamond) and asked him to try to sell to Copper Merchant and Silver Merchant. He came back and said that Copper merchant and silver merchant is willing to pay only ONE copper coin and Silver coin respectively.The monk then asked him to offer it for sale to a gold merchant. He offered ONE gold coin. Then monk asked to go to Diamond merchant but dont sell the stone.The diamond merchant started bid from 100 gold coins and ends for 1000 gold coin. Moral:You should be diamond merchant to see the value of diamond not a copper or silver or gold smith.
